Unveiling the Clinical and Therapeutic Essentials of CHAPLE Syndrome to Frame the Rare Disease Drug Development Imperative
CHAPLE syndrome, characterized by CD55 deficiency with hyperactivation of the complement system, represents a transformative nexus between immunogenetics and gastroenterology. First defined in the New England Journal of Medicine in 2017, CHAPLE emerged as an autosomal recessive disorder that disrupts decay-accelerating factor function, leading to unchecked complement-mediated damage in the gut lymphatics and vascular endothelium. This rare condition manifests during infancy or childhood, underscoring a critical diagnostic challenge amid overlapping gastrointestinal and immunologic symptoms. Deepening our understanding of CHAPLE’s molecular underpinnings has been pivotal in shifting from mere supportive care to targeted therapeutic interventions.
Navigating a Dynamic Therapeutic Ecosystem Where Genetic Diagnostics, Complement Inhibitors, and Patient Registries Redefine Care Standards
In recent years, the CHAPLE treatment landscape has experienced a wave of transformative shifts driven by advances in genetic testing, biologic engineering, and patient registry initiatives. Whole-exome sequencing has become instrumental in confirming CD55 loss-of-function variants, accelerating definitive diagnoses and enabling earlier intervention. Concurrently, the expanded compassionate use of complement inhibitors such as eculizumab has demonstrated rapid remission of protein-losing enteropathy in multi-center cohorts, validating the complement pathway as a viable drug target. Meanwhile, patient advocacy groups and specialized registries are fostering real-world data collection and empowering clinical trial design, further solidifying a patient-centric model. Collectively, these advancements are converging to redefine standards of care and stimulate next-generation therapeutic development.
Assessing the Complex Effects of 2025 U.S. Tariff Policies on Biologic Therapies, Diagnostic Innovations, and Supply Chain Resilience
The implementation of 2025 tariff policies in the United States has introduced complex headwinds for biologic therapies and diagnostic innovations, with downstream effects on CHAPLE disease management. A comprehensive 10% global tariff on imported pharmaceutical ingredients, including active pharmaceutical ingredients (APIs), has raised production costs and pressured supply chains, particularly for temperature-sensitive monoclonal antibodies. Moreover, steep levies of up to 25% on specialized manufacturing equipment and key intermediates sourced from China and India have disrupted expansion plans for contract biologics facilities. Industry analyses indicate these combined measures could drive up U.S. drug prices by as much as 12.9% if fully passed through to consumers, underscoring the need for robust cost-mitigation strategies within the CHAPLE therapeutic ecosystem.

Leveraging Key Industry Players’ Innovations and Collaborations in Complement-Targeted Therapies to Capitalize on Emerging CHAPLE Disease Treatment Momentum
Leading biopharma and biotech organizations are advancing the CHAPLE disease therapeutic frontier through synergistic pipelines, strategic collaborations, and manufacturing expansions. Alexion, now integrated within AstraZeneca, continues to leverage its complement inhibition platform with ravulizumab lifecycle extensions and pioneering complement C3 modulators in early clinical phases. Regeneron’s approval of veopoz in August 2023 marked the first FDA-sanctioned targeted therapy for CHAPLE, establishing a new commercial benchmark and stimulating follow-on research into next-generation anti-C5 antibodies. Concurrently, academic spin-offs and emerging biotech firms are exploring gene therapy candidates and small-molecule complement regulators, often in partnership with contract development and manufacturing organizations to bolster scalable production. This dynamic interplay underscores an increasingly collaborative ecosystem intent on delivering differentiated value propositions and overcoming orphan drug development barriers.
